日期:2011-03-22 16:16:00 来源:本站整理
Java编程那些事儿32——if语句语法(2)[Java编程]
本文“Java编程那些事儿32——if语句语法(2)[Java编程]”是由七道奇为您精心收集,来源于网络转载,文章版权归文章作者所有,本站不对其观点以及内容做任何评价,请读者自行判断,以下是其具体内容:
5.3.1.2 if-else语句
if-else语句实现了封闭的条件,在程序中利用的越发常见.此中else关键字的作用是“不然”,即条件不成立的情形.
if-else语句的语法格局以下:
if(条件表达式)
功效代码1;
else
功效代码2;
语法阐明:此中前面的部份和if语句一样,else部份背面是功效的代码,按照该语法格局,功效代码只能有一句.
履行次序:假如条件成立,则履行if语句中的功效代码1,不然履行else中的功效代码2.
示例代码为:
int n = 12;
if(n % 2 != 0)
System.out.println(“n是奇数”);
else
System.out.println(“n不是奇数”);
则因为n%2的值是0,条件不成立,则履行else语句的代码,程序输出“n不是奇数”.
在实际利用时,为了构造清楚,以及可以在功效代码部份书写多行代码,普通把功效代码部份利用代码块,则语法格局为:
if(条件表达式){
功效代码块
}else{
功效代码块
}
当程序中有多个if时,else语句和近来的if匹配.示例代码:
if(条件1)
功效代码1;
if(条件2)
功效代码2;
else
功效代码3;
则这里的else语句和条件2对应的if语句匹配,前面的条件1是一个独立的语句.在实际代码中,可以利用大括号使整个程序的构造越发清楚.
关于if-else语句来说,因为if的条件和else的条件是互斥的,所以在实际履行中,只有一个语句中的功效代码会得到履行.
在实际开辟中,有些公司在书写条件时,即便else语句中不书写代码,也要求必须书写else,这样可以让条件封闭.这个不是语法上必须的.
以上是“Java编程那些事儿32——if语句语法(2)[Java编程]”的内容,如果你对以上该文章内容感兴趣,你可以看看七道奇为您推荐以下文章:
本文地址: | 与您的QQ/BBS好友分享! |
评论内容只代表网友观点,与本站立场无关!
评论摘要(共 0 条,得分 0 分,平均 0 分)
查看完整评论